Review: New York Herald, 04 January 1870, 10.

“At the end of the first part of the performance Madame Herrmann sang an exquisite cavatina from Bellini’s opera of ‘Beatrice di Tenda.’ She has a pure soprano voice, clear and flute-like and of great compass, and it is evident she is thoroughly cultivated and has her voice under complete control. The wonder is that some of the operatic managers and impresarii have not endeavored to secure Madame Herrmann as prima donna. She was compared last night by critics to Frezzolini, and, perhaps, there could not have been a more just comparison. In opera Madame Herrmann would become a great favorite with the public. The second piece she sang at the commencement of the second part of the performance was ‘La Capriciosa, grand mazourka, by Ghessler. It was a rich treat, and the audience showed its appreciation of Madame Herrmann’s vocal ability. It is to be hoped Madame Herrmann will give the public the pleasure of hearing her again at the remaining two performances of her husband in New York.”
